Royal T Shipyards Debuts at Navalia 2026 in Vigo-Spain

12 mei 2026

Royal T Shipyards is proud to announce its first-time participation at Navalia 2026, taking place from 19–21 May 2026 in Vigo, Spain. The Dutch shipbuilder will be present at Stand B14, Hall 3, as part of the Dutch Pavilion organised by Maritime & Offshore NL.

Navalia is one of Southern Europe’s leading maritime exhibitions, bringing together shipowners, operators, and industry stakeholders from across Spain, Portugal, and the wider Atlantic region. For Royal T Shipyards, this marks an important step in strengthening its presence in the Iberian markets.

At Navalia 2026, Royal T Shipyards will present its portfolio of standardised, modular vessel series, designed and engineered in-house to meet the evolving demands of short-sea and regional shipping. The focus will be on dry cargo vessels, product tankers, and cement carriers, combining proven concepts with flexibility and future ready design.

Proven Series, Practical Innovation

Royal T Shipyards’ approach is built on a strong foundation of standardisation and modularity, enabling shorter delivery times, reduced technical risk, and optimised lifecycle performance. Its well-established vessel families—including LABRAX, SALMO, and GADUS—demonstrate how diesel-electric propulsion, smart design, and operational efficiency come together in practical, market-driven solutions.

With increasing pressure on emissions and operational costs, the yard continues to develop vessels that are not only compliant with today’s regulations but also prepared for future fuels and zero-emission operations.
